Was Vehicle Towed: - | Description of the Complaints: This part has broken probably more than six times. the first couple of times, the truck was towed to a mechanic rather than the dealer, thinking that this was just a small problem. after two visits to the same mechanic, the truck was then towed to the dealer. the first time at the dealer (dobbs bros. mitsubishi-memphis), i was told that the balance shaft was out of balance. $715.78 later (this part is now under a one year/12,000 mile warranty), the shaft fork breaks again. this time, i was told that it was a part failure. 4000 miles later, it breaks again. the truck was at the service shop for more than a week while they were 'checking out what could make this piece keep breaking'. after a thorough check (incl. the manual transmission) and still warranteed, it is fixed. about 4000 miles later, it breaks again. this time, i'm told by the service manager that 'because of the multiple breaks that she could not warranty this part anymore.' i told her that the part continues to break while i'm driving. she stated" you must be towing something too heavy or something." (the truck has no bumper accessory). she did offer to perform another thorough check of the vehicle (for about $1100) stating that "i just can't keep fixing a part that's breaking like this" i would like an investigation into this because this part is faulty and can cause serious injury when it breaks while driving. a person could lose control of the vehicle.*ak |
